Transaction 215138ecad4905ed46c1c102776d338229fe051cb88a9ca6985e7a783315a2ec

15 Input
2 Outputs
  • 215138ecad4905ed46c1c102776d338229fe051cb88a9ca6985e7a783315a2ec:0
  • value  10355079422
    address  3BHXygmhNMaCcNn76S8DLdnZ5ucPtNtWGb
  • 215138ecad4905ed46c1c102776d338229fe051cb88a9ca6985e7a783315a2ec:1
  • value  46432582
    address  bc1q0qfzuge7vr5s2xkczrjkccmxemlyyn8mhx298v